Olga N. Kozyreva, MD
Hematologist
About
Olga N. Kozyreva, MD, is a board-certified hematologist and oncologist at the Dana-Farber Cancer Institute at Boston Medical Center – Brighton, where she also serves as the Associate Medical Director. She is also an Assistant Professor of Medicine at Tufts University School of Medicine.
Dr. Kozyreva earned her medical degree from St. Petersburg State Medical Academy in Russia and completed a residency in internal medicine at the St. Petersburg Medical Academy of Postgraduate Studies. She followed with a second internal medicine residency at Carney Hospital in Dorchester, Massachusetts, and a fellowship in hematology and medical oncology at Tufts Medical Center in Boston.
Dr. Kozyreva’s clinical interests include colorectal, liver, pancreatic, and stomach cancers as well as kidney, bladder, and prostate cancers. In addition to board certifications in Internal Medicine, Hematology, and Medical Oncology, she is certified in Obesity Medicine by the American Board of Obesity Medicine.
Dr. Kozyreva was named a “Top Doctor” by Boston Magazine in 2025.
